What You'll Do.

Performs daily Operational Functions upon request by the Public Safety Supervisor or the Public Safety Desk Officer

Responds immediately and appropriately to all stat requests for assistance issued by the Public Safety Desk Officer.

Responds immediately and appropriately to all emergency

or disaster situations.

Responds as soon as possible to all calls assigned by the Public Safety Desk Officer.

Documents all incidents responded to and informs Public Safety Desk Officer of all actions taken.

Completes all incident reports in an objective manner

writes in a clear and legible style and submits all incident reports and accompanying documentations to the Public Safety Desk Officer prior to departing from BUMC at the end of the shift.

Utilizes customer service skills and community policing philosophies to develop and build relationships with the community we serve.

Manage complex and dynamic and emotionally charged situations in an effort to restore order

investigate nefarious or criminal activity and take the appropriate safety

security or police actions

Investigate all reports of suspicious activity

hazards or risk and take the necessary steps to mitigate risk to patients

Investigate reports of nefarious or criminal activity including but not limited to: Larceny

threats or assault. Take the appropriate actions to protect and process evidence

victims and persons of interest

interrogate suspects and document findings.

Take appropriate police actions (sworn Officers) when necessary

appropriate or mandated

based on training procedure and legal requirements.

Use effective and appropriate de-escalation techniques when addressing disorderly

disruptive or emotionally charged persons.

Ability and proficiency to use physical force when necessary and appropriate

arrest or stop a physical threat or assault.

Provides escorts to patients

staff and students in order to ensure the safety of the requester in accordance with BMC policies and procedures.

Provides cash transfer escorts throughout BMC upon request.

Patrols BMC property and grounds

documents all deficiencies and/or violations of policy.

Ensures that only authorized vehicles all allowed access to parking areas controlled by BMC and documents all violations of parking policy.

Performs all duties as a Special Police Officer in accordance.

Provides Access Control in order to ensure that all persons and/or property entering or exiting BMC are in compliance with medical center policies and procedures.

Ensures that all employees are in possession of an authorized form of identification and that is clearly visible.

Consistently challenges all individuals without visible identification in a courteous manner.

Enforces policies with regard to age of visitors and restricted areas of BMC.

Ensures that all vendor representatives are identified

issued an appropriate pass and directed in accordance with BMC policy.

Ensures that all material leaving the property of the medical center is inspected and that only authorized articles are permitted to be removed.

Restricts access to those individuals who have no authorized business within BMC or a particular department or area in accordance with BMC or departmental policies and procedures.
